UConn Early College Experience hosts the annual Connecticut Science Olympiad competition. This event attracts approximately 45 Connecticut high schools from all corners of the State and approximately 1,000 high school students. The Connecticut Science Olympiad is the only qualifier for students to compete in the Annual Science Olympiad National Tournament.
Each year's Olympiad features over 25 different scientific competitions, experiments, and academic tests, including: using lasers and refraction, launching self-propelled airplanes, creating perfect pitch in the physics of music, identifying fossils, making mousetrap-powered cars, using photo-spectrometers, using CSI skills to be a disease detective, recalling skills in anatomy & physiology, and much more!
This event is sponsored by the Office of Early College Programs/UConn Early College Experience.
Past Connecticut Science Olympiad Winners
2019
Division B - Middle School
- First Place: Bedford Middle School, Westport
- Second Place: Lyme-Old Lyme Middle School, Old Lyme
- Third Place: Irving Robbins Middle School, Farmington
Division C - High School
- First Place: Staples High School A Team, Westport
- Second Place: Lyme-Old Lyme High School, Old Lyme
- Third Place: Hopkins A Team, New Haven
- Fourth Place: South Windsor High School, South Windsor
- Best New Team: Guildford High School, Guilford
